About This Item

Montana: Montana Fish & Game Department, 1960. "Montana rears a large number and variety of fur-bearing animals that yield pelts of excellent quality...All too often, however, the original high quality pelts are reduced in value by improper handling...It is hoped that the information presented in this bulletin will enable trappers to market high-quality, properly cared for pelts, which will bring the highest prices possible." 16 pp. with numerous photographs and illustrations.
